Rear Suspension Strength for Race Use

The Kyosho UMW532 Aluminum Rear Suspension Holder is a popular upgrade for Ultima SB owners who want a tougher, lighter rear mount. Machined from high-grade aluminum, it improves durability while helping to keep mass low, which supports more consistent handling during competitive runs.

Engineered Fit and Accurate Alignment

Made to match the Ultima SB mounting points, this holder helps keep suspension geometry precise under load. The stiffer aluminum construction reduces flex at the rear, aiding predictable responses when cornering and braking on various surfaces.

Durable Upgrade for Regular Racers

For hobbyists who push their cars at the track, the Kyosho UMW532 reduces the chance of damage in heavier impacts compared to stock plastic parts. It is a straight swap for the Ultima SB rear mount and is well suited to racers seeking long term reliability.

The Kyosho UMW532 is intended for Ultima SB series chassis. Check your chassis mount layout against the part drawing or manual to confirm fit for earlier revisions.
Installation normally uses the original mounting hardware. If you swap fasteners, use appropriately graded screws and thread locker where recommended by your manual.
Inspect mounting points and fasteners after rough sessions, clean out grit that can cause wear, and retighten bolts to the chassis torque values to keep alignment stable.
